Yapay Zeka ve Kodlama Araçlarının Geleceği
Yapay zeka ve kodlama araçları, günümüzde yazılım geliştirme süreçlerini köklü bir şekilde değiştirmekte. Özellikle doğal dil işleme ve makine öğrenimi gibi teknolojilerin ilerlemesi, bu alandaki yenilikçi araçların gelişimini hızlandırmıştır. Bu yazıda, yapay zekanın yazılım geliştirme üzerindeki etkilerine ve bunun yanında Replit gibi araçların sunduğu avantajlara derinlemesine bir bakış sunacağız.
Yapay Zeka Destekli Kodlama Araçları
Yapay zeka destekli kodlama araçları, geliştiricilere kod yazma sürecinde büyük kolaylıklar sağlamaktadır. Bu araçlar, kullanıcıların doğal dilde verdikleri talimatları anlayarak, otomatik olarak kod oluşturabilmektedir. Replit gibi platformlar, bu teknolojiyi kullanarak kullanıcıların daha hızlı ve verimli bir şekilde yazılım geliştirmelerine olanak tanır.
Replit ve Vibe Kodlama Yöntemi
Replit, kullanıcıların kod yazmasını kolaylaştırmak için geliştirilmiş bir platformdur. Bu platform, vibe kodlama adı verilen bir yöntemi kullanarak, geliştiricilere doğal dil ile yazılım geliştirme imkanı sunmaktadır. Geliştiriciler, bu yöntemi kullanarak sadece birkaç saat içinde etkileyici prototipler oluşturabilirler. Bu durum, yazılım geliştirme sürecini hızlandırmakta ve kullanıcıların yaratıcılığını ön plana çıkarmaktadır.
Veri Yönetimi ve Güvenlik Sorunları
Bununla birlikte, yapay zeka destekli araçların kullanımı bazı zorlukları da beraberinde getirmektedir. Veri yönetimi ve güvenlik konuları, bu araçların en kritik sorunlarından biridir. Örneğin, Replit’in yaşadığı bir olayda, platformun veritabanı hatalı bir şekilde silinmiş ve bu durum, kullanıcıların aylar süren çalışmalarını tehlikeye atmıştır. Bu tür olaylar, veri güvenliğinin ne kadar önemli olduğunu bir kez daha gözler önüne sermektedir.
Yapay Zeka ve Güvenlik
Yapay zeka uygulamalarının güvenliği, geliştirme sürecinin her aşamasında dikkate alınması gereken bir unsurdur. Kullanıcılar, yapay zeka sistemlerinden bekledikleri yüksek güvenlik standartlarını talep etmektedir. Bu bağlamda, Replit’in CEO’su Amjad Masad, güvenlik sorunlarını kabul ederek, bu tür hataların tekrar yaşanmaması için hızlı bir şekilde önlemler alacaklarını belirtmiştir. Yapay zeka destekli sistemlerin güvenliğini artırmak, bu araçların kullanımının yaygınlaşması için kritik bir adımdır.
Yazılım Geliştirmede Yapay Zeka Kullanımının Avantajları
Yapay zeka destekli araçlar, yazılım geliştirme sürecine birçok avantaj getirmektedir. Bu avantajların başında, kod yazma sürecinin hızlanması ve hata oranlarının azalması gelmektedir. Geliştiriciler, yapay zeka sayesinde daha az süre içinde daha fazla iş yapabilmekte, bu da projelerin zamanında tamamlanmasını sağlamaktadır. Ayrıca, bu araçlar sayesinde kod yazma sürecindeki hata oranları da önemli ölçüde azalmakta, bu durum da projelerin başarısını artırmaktadır.
Gelecekte Yazılım Geliştirme
Yazılım geliştirme alanında yapay zekanın rolü giderek artmaktadır. Gelecekte, bu tür araçların daha fazla benimsenmesi ve gelişmesi beklenmektedir. Geliştiriciler, bu araçlar sayesinde daha yaratıcı ve yenilikçi projeler ortaya koyabileceklerdir. Ayrıca, yapay zekanın sunduğu imkanlar sayesinde, yazılım geliştirme süreçleri daha da kolaylaşacak ve hızlanacaktır.
Sonuç
Yazılım geliştirme dünyasında yapay zeka ve kodlama araçlarının önemi giderek artmaktadır. Bu araçlar, geliştiricilere hız ve verimlilik kazandırırken, aynı zamanda güvenlik ve veri yönetimi konularında da dikkatli olunması gerektiğini göstermektedir. Gelecekte, bu araçların sunduğu olanaklar sayesinde yazılım geliştirme süreçlerinin daha da ileriye taşınacağı öngörülmektedir.
